Clarksville Police Department now accepting applications for Citizen’s Police Academy Class set for March 5th, 2019

Clarksville Police Department

Clarksville Police Department - CPDClarksville, TN – The Clarksville Police Department announces that applications are available for the upcoming Citizen’s Police Academy (CPA) class. The class will start on March 5th, 2019, and the graduation date will be on May 28th, 2019.

They will held on Tuesday evenings, times vary depending on the schedule (between 6:00pm-9:00pm) for 12 weeks (not including spring break week).

The CPA class covers all facets of the Clarksville Police Department’s activities, from administration to tactical operations.

Citizens are given an opportunity to not only learn about the Police Department functions, but also given a chance to participate in activities such as police vehicle operations, firearms instruction, self-defense techniques, and use of force decision-making exercises.

The class is free of charge, and you can download the application from the link below. Once you have filled out the application, you can return it to the address listed on the application, or you can pick up an application at Police Headquarters located at 135 Commerce Street.
